Ap biology Population Distribution.Population Distribution How does population distribution affect the environment? Alaska contains over 127 million acres of untouched forest land. It is the largest state in the United States, yet with a population of nearly 700,000 people it has the same total population as Austin, Texas. New Jersey is one of the smallest states and home to a population of nearly 9 million, but almost 1.8 million of its 4.4 million total land acres are untouched natural woodland. What are the reasons for the ways popula- tions organize themselves, and what effect does this organization have on the environment?
